namespace ANX.Framework.Graphics
{
public struct VertexPositionTexture : IVertexType
{
public Vector3 Position;
public Vector2 TextureCoordinate;
public static readonly VertexDeclaration VertexDeclaration;
VertexDeclaration IVertexType.VertexDeclaration
{
get { return VertexDeclaration; }
}
public VertexPositionTexture(Vector3 position, Vector2 textureCoordinate)
{
this.Position = position;
this.TextureCoordinate = textureCoordinate;
}
static VertexPositionTexture()
{
VertexElement[] elements = new VertexElement[] { new VertexElement(0, VertexElementFormat.Vector3, VertexElementUsage.Position, 0),
new VertexElement(12, VertexElementFormat.Vector2, VertexElementUsage.TextureCoordinate, 0),
};
VertexDeclaration d = new VertexDeclaration(20, elements);
d.Name = "VertexPositionTexture.VertexDeclaration";
VertexDeclaration = d;
}
public override int GetHashCode()
{
throw new NotImplementedException();
}
public override string ToString()
{
return string.Format("{{Position:{0} TextureCoordinate:{1}}}", this.Position, this.TextureCoordinate);
}
public override bool Equals(object obj)
{
if (obj != null && obj.GetType() == this.GetType())
{
return this == (VertexPositionTexture)obj;
}
return false;
}
public static bool operator ==(VertexPositionTexture lhs, VertexPositionTexture rhs)
{
return lhs.TextureCoordinate.Equals(rhs.TextureCoordinate) && lhs.Position.Equals(rhs.Position);
}
public static bool operator !=(VertexPositionTexture lhs, VertexPositionTexture rhs)
{
return !lhs.TextureCoordinate.Equals(rhs.TextureCoordinate) || !lhs.Position.Equals(rhs.Position);
}
